" THREE BED SEMI DETACHED HOME, LOCATED ON PLESSEY ROAD IN BLYTH. REFURBISHED TO A HIGH STANDARD THE PROPERTY IS FREEHOLD, OFFERS VACANT POSSESSION AND WOULD MAKE A MAGNIFICENT FAMILY HOME OR FIRST TIME PURCHASE. Briefly the home for sale comprises, Double glazed entrance door leading lounge with double glazed window to front and under stair storage cupboard. The kitchen is located to the rear and is fitted with new appliances to include hob, oven, washing machine and fridge freezer, leaving ample space for a dining table. The ground floor bathroom has been refurbished to a high standard also, and includes a P shaped bath with shower over and glass screen, vanity unit and wc. The upper floor has three bedrooms with the master having two large storage cupboards. Externally to the front, this home has off street parking leading to a single driveway and to the rear is a large garden mainly laid to lawn with fenced boundaries. This property is double glazed and is heated by gas central heated boiler with wall mounted heated radiators. Plessey Road is ideally located for schools and main transport links also offering a variety of shops.
